Abstract

A particulate filter cartridge has a woven metal fiber filter medium surrounding a perforated support tube. The filter medium is crimped down to the support tube at opposite ends thereof and then welded to the support tube at the crimped regions. A plurality of such cartridges can then be nested within each other and separated by appropriate exhaust gas flow directing baffles to form a particulate filter assembly.

Claims (34)

1. A particulate filter cartridge assembly comprising:

a perforated support tube;

a woven metal fiber filter medium surrounding the support tube and having inlet and outlet ends crimped down to the support tube, the filter medium welded to the support tube at crimped portions;

an outer housing shell surrounding the woven metal fiber filter medium;

a perforated inlet baffle radially extending from an inlet end of the support tube to an inlet end of the outer housing shell;

a solid outlet baffle radially extending from an outlet end of the support tube to an outlet end of the outer housing shell; and

a solid inlet center cap coupled to the inlet end of the support tube.

2. The assembly of claim 1 wherein the particulate filter is adapted to trap Diesel particulates.

3. The assembly of claim 1 further comprising an inlet retention ring surrounding the inlet end crimped portion of the filter medium and an output retention ring surrounding the outlet end crimped portion of the filter medium.

4. The assembly of claim 1 wherein the filter medium between the inlet crimped end and the outlet crimped end is pleated.

5. The assembly of claim 1 further comprising an inlet frustro-conical section coupled to the inlet end of the outer housing shell; and

an outlet frustro-conical section coupled to the outlet end of the outer housing shell.
